Let's get started.  Beautiful skin begins with a healthy lifestyle. Skin care basics include eating the right foods, drinking plenty of water, exercise, including getting enough sleep, protecting your skin from the Sun, not smoking, and limiting your intake of both caffeine and alcohol. The health of your skin begins with good nutrition. The growth of new cells is dependent on vitamins, minerals, and hydration. Eat at least 5 servings of fresh fruits and vegetables each day. Remember to look for A C E vitamins. A helps prevent aging. C to promote clarity. E is to protect against the enviroment. Vitamins are most important for healthy skin and are plenty full in fruits and vegetables. Vitamin A is in carrots, spinach, watercress, broccoli, sweet potatoes, and melons, peppers, strawberries, oranges, grapefruits, and leafy greens all contain vitamin C.  Also include whole grain foods nuts, Dairy, fish, and beans in your diet. They are all foods rich in zinc which promotes healing and reduces inflammation in the body. Biotin is no other nutrients needed for healthy skin hair and nails such as peanut butter whole grains eggs and liver contain biotin and can help prevent Dermatitis and hair loss.

VITAMINS
♡ vitamin A is an antioxidant essential for the growth and renewal of new skin cells topically applied collagen production and promote skin cell turnover (egg yeast dairy)
♡ vitamin B increase fatty acid in the skin promoting exfoliation and firmness ( yeast eggs liver veggies)
♡ vitamin C is a building block of collagen a protein that gives skin its structure tone and elasticity ( citrus fruits broccoli peppers berries tomatoes)
♡ vitamin D is essential for the development of skin cells ( egg yolks salmon fortified milk and other dairy products)
♡ vitamin E is an antioxidant that helps build and maintain healthy skin tissue ( wheat germ leafy greens nuts whole grains)
♡ fat is also an important nutrient for the skin and the health of the whole body it is necessary for supple skin and soft shiny hair (  incorporate unsaturated fat such as the mono unsaturated fats found in olive oil and avocado with omega 3 fats found in fatty fish and some seeds into your daily diet)

      Now for some beauty tips on grooming your eyebrows. You're going to need cuticle scissors, tweezers, and a little eyebrow razor. Take any pencil or eyeshadow brush anything really you're just going to need it to line it with your nose to find out where your eyebrows start and where it ends. Let's get started take your pencil or eyeshadow brush and line at the edge of your nose and also the inner corner of your eye this will depict where your eyebrows start anything that is on the opposite side of your pencil or brush must be shaved off. To find where your arch should be once again line your pencil or brush at the edge of your nose and across your pupil wherever your brush is that's where are you should be tweeze any excess hair that is there or shave of the hair. Now to find where your eyebrows should end take your pencil or brush again line it with the edge of your nose and to the outer corner of your eye wherever your brush lands that's where your eyebrow should end anything that's passed the brush needs to be shaved off or plucked. I forgot to mention that you would need a eyebrow comb. For the next step of brow grooming take your eyebrow comb and brush all your hair upwards anything that's passing your natural eyebrow line take your cuticle scissors and cut it off. Do this throughout your entire eyebrow. On the same eyebrow take your eyebrow comb and brush your hair downwards anything that's beneath your natural eyebrow line needs to be cut off. The reason why you need to take this last is because by trimming your eyebrow hairs it thins out your eyebrows so it doesn't look as thick. This is an extra beauty tip if your face is thinner and you have more contoured features then you want to round out your eyebrows. But if you have more of a round face and you don't have a lot of contoured features then you want to have more of a higher arch in your brow meaning you want more of an angular brow. These little tricks will just cancel out each other.

      These waves are just beautiful. These waves are beautiful on anybody there perfect for any shape and it's so simple to achieve this look. You are going to need a hairbrush two hair ties and a crimper and also this is optional but I like to use it, it is the John Frieda Frizz Ease conditioning spray and you're also going need a hair straightener. Let's get started before anything you want to make sure to brush out your hair completely so there are no tangles your hair should be damp and then divede you hair into sections. Then just braid them into a simple braid. Then go to sleep. when you wake up in the morning. This is an optional step you could use water but I like to use John Frieda Frizz Ease conditioning spray so I don't have frizzy hair in the morning. The reason why you want to have your hair damp is because it is easier for you the hair to curl or crimp in a braid. When you wake up the next morning take your hair out of the braid and you will notice that you have beautiful wavy hair but if you don't have naturally curly hair at the top of your head like me you're gonna want to take your crimper and set it up on high and start to crimp the top of your hair. I personally don't like to crimp my bangs I don't like my bangs to be curly whatsoever so I just take my straightner and straighten them the way I want it. This is also optional but I like to use John Frieda Frizz Ease firm hold hairspray just so that my way don't flatten out throughout the day.

Things You Need To Know About Maybelline.

   Okay so last year before Christmas I told you guys that I was going to start reviewing the entire line. There are some interesting facts that you may not know about Maybelline. There are also health facts if you are questioning their brand I am here to settle those questions.
   Maybelline was created by T.I. William in 1915. He was inspired by his sister Maybel when he saw her using Vaseline and coal to make her lashes look thicker. He named the company Maybelline a combination of his sisters name and Vaseline. It is now a huge worldwide company with many looks to on and off the runway. Their headquarters lies in New York but lets see how they got started. We know T.I Williams started it but how did it move further. In 1917 Maybelline release the first mascara and from there on made a huge hit. They were sold to Plough in 1967 and sold to many different company from there on. Maybelline got a boost when they hired wonder women Lynda Carter to be there beauty fashion coordinator. In 1991 they obtained they beauty slogan "Maybe she is born with it, Maybe it is Maybelline" and then in 1996 Maybelline was sold to L'oreal where David Greenberg is the current president of Maybelline.
    Just a little history for you now for the health facts. Everyone has been raving whether Maybelline test on animals or not. I am here to settle that with facts and it sadden my heart but Yes Maybelline does test on animals. If you want to challenge my knowledge go ahead but it clearly states on PETA website that they do. I also read a section where they explain how companies get on the list. By the way it is the law that each cosmetic company needs to be examine every year to see what ingredient they use and other things. Back to the PETA list they send out a questionnaire to every company and that determines if they are on the list. You may not see some companies because they refuse to answer some of the questions. For all you gluten free people guess what? Maybelline does sell many gluten free products. I am not sure if all are gluten free but I know most of them are :) You may have to do a little research on there website they do list all the ingredients they use to make there products. But since I do not know much about gluten free stuff you would have to decipher that yourself. Also Maybelline sell hypoallergenic products their entire brand is not hypoallergenic but some of there products are. Again you may have to decipher that yourself.
